Transaction 722e743e5ed818f7df11b63a88bc71c289f25a4dda9e6e4f961ddfbcb52e3da4

1 Input
2 Outputs
  • 722e743e5ed818f7df11b63a88bc71c289f25a4dda9e6e4f961ddfbcb52e3da4:0
  • value  890357
    address  3KBhms9riTNkYCqdqv9U3hcifXRJvDnTba
  • 722e743e5ed818f7df11b63a88bc71c289f25a4dda9e6e4f961ddfbcb52e3da4:1
  • value  123020383
    address  14hsQENZxBviSppRU2ppq5L9fBPGV9VWyA